Public assistance debris monitoring is the process of tracking and documenting the removal of debris generated by a disaster and the costs associated with that removal, in order to receive financial assistance from the government.
Any entity or organization that is seeking financial assistance for debris removal after a disaster is required to file public assistance debris monitoring.
Public assistance debris monitoring can be filled out by documenting the type and amount of debris removed, the location of the removal, and the costs associated with the removal.
The purpose of public assistance debris monitoring is to ensure that public funds are used effectively and efficiently for debris removal efforts after a disaster.
The information that must be reported on public assistance debris monitoring includes the type and amount of debris removed, the location of the removal, and the costs associated with the removal.
